Philosophy: Random fixes waste time and create new bugs. Quick patches mask underlying issues. ALWAYS find root cause before attempting fixes. FORENSIC ANALYSIS MANDATE (CRITICAL): Never apply a fix without a confirmed root cause. AI-generated fixes often address symptoms rather than underlying architectural logic. You MUST perform a 'Forensic Investigation' that identifies the specific assumption or boundary condition that failed. For every fix, you must provide a brief analysis note explaining WHY the original architecture allowed the bug to exist, transforming every error into a systemic engineering lesson.

| Excuse | Reality |
|---|---|
| "Issue is simple, don't need process" | Simple issues have root causes too. Process is fast for simple bugs. |
| "Emergency, no time for process" | Systematic debugging is FASTER than guess-and-check thrashing. |
| "Just try this first, then investigate" | First fix sets the pattern. Do it right from the start. |
| "I'll write test after confirming fix works" | Untested fixes don't stick. Test first proves it. |
| "Multiple fixes at once saves time" | Can't isolate what worked. Causes new bugs. |
| "Reference too long, I'll adapt the pattern" | Partial understanding guarantees bugs. Read it completely. |
| "I see the problem, let me fix it" | Seeing symptoms ≠ understanding root cause. |
| "One more fix attempt" (after 2+ failures) | 3+ failures = architectural problem. Question pattern, don't fix again. |

| Phase | Key Activities | Success Criteria |
|---|---|---|
| 1. Root Cause | Read errors, reproduce, check changes, gather evidence | Understand WHAT and WHY |
| 2. Pattern | Find working examples, compare | Identify differences |
| 3. Hypothesis | Form theory, test minimally | Confirmed or new hypothesis |
| 4. Implementation | Create test, fix, verify | Bug resolved, tests pass |
